In life journey, nothing that happens to man is accidental before God. God alone sees all that man goes through in life journey. Going in the way of wilderness, is not a habitation, it is a passage.
The children of Israel, by virtue of disobedience, inability to wait on God, inability to let the past be in the past so the future could emerge in their life, and inability to focus on God for direction, lost track in the wilderness. The journey was to take them eleven days, but they journeyed for forty years. All that started the journey above the age of twenty did not get to the expected end except for Joshua and Caleb.
